The newly independent states of Eurasia : handbook of former Soviet republics / by Stephen K. Batalden and Sandra L. Batalden.

Publication | Library Call Number: DK17 .B34 1997

Arranged by geographical region, this volume examines each of the newly formed republics created from the former USSR, with details on their past, their culture, and key problems facing each today. This new edition features up-to-date statistical profiles of each of the republics that emerged after the collapse of the Soviet Union, covering demography, government, education, economics, geography, and communications, based on the most recent and reliable sources available. Each profile is followed by a succinct summary of that country's geography and history, a map, and an analysis of its current political, cultural, and economic issues. The book also contains general maps of various regions, a detailed glossary, extensive bibliographies. and a thoroughly cross-referenced index.
